I'm trying to use Leadtools Version 20 to automatically cleanup some images (black border removal, line removal, deskew, ...).
Since some of the APIs only work with black and white images, I create a copy of the image in memory and turn it black and white using L_ColorResBitmap
. My plan is to use this black and white image to do the processing and then process the colored image manually. For example I use L_BorderRemoveBitmap
to figure out the region that needs to be wiped out and then wipe the same region on the color image or use L_DeskewBitmap
to figure out the angle that black and white image needs to be turned and then use L_RotateBitmap
to turn the colored image. But when I use L_LineRemoveBitmap
, it returns an empty region. I even tried to use the callback function, but inside the callback function region is always NULL.
I have made sure the image that is being loaded has a vertical line in it and if I save the black and white version the line is removed, but the correct region is not handed back.
Here is a snippet of what I'm doing:
